OKLAHOMA CITY (KFOR) — An Edmond contractor has been fined over $85,000 after one of their employees was killed in a trench collapse back in February.
According to the U.S. Department of Labor, a 61-year-old pipe layer employed by Jerlow Construction Co. was killed when a nine-foot trench collapsed at a residential worksite in Shawnee while working to install an eight-inch water line.
